The main axis powers in World War II were Germany, Japan and Italy. The Axis Alliance, which existed from 1936 to 1945, was the result of the Tripartite Pact. The primary Axis powers were the Third Reich (Nazi Germany), the Empire of Japan, and the Kingdom of Italy. Other members of the Tripartite Pact beginning in 1940 were Hungary, Romania, Bulgaria, and Yugoslavia. Thailand became an ally of Japan in 1942, thus joining the Axis powers. Finland did not sign the Tripartite Pact, but was Axis-aligned.
Others were a part of the Axis at various times, but the three principal component were, Germany, Italy and Japan.
